    Agreed,
    Yourdan seemed to get to Gurrero with pressure and then crumbled when cut.
    You have to wonder how he will handle the kind of pace and pressure Katsidis brings.
    Katsidis brings the heat but he's vulnerable enough Gurrero may compose himself to dig deep long enough for opportunities to knock. .
    I want to say Micheal only struggles with cagey counterpunchers, but then I'm reminded of the time he was soundly out boxed by Juan Diaz.
    I think its a toss up if Gurrero stays within himself and doesn't get too discouraged.
    None the less I'd like to see this fight but probably won't buy it unless it has a card like GBP put on a few years back
    Called Lightweight lightning which featured Katsidis/escobedo and the desceased Valero.
